FAQs - booking Seattle flights

  • What public transport is available to get to and from the airport?

    King County Metro and Sound Transit provide bus services to a variety of destinations and traffic-free transit to and from the airport. Keep it green and ride your bike to and from the airport, with many bicycle resources available to travellers. Pick up or drop off all on your phone with app-based ride shares, all serviced at SEA Airport.

  • What is the best way to reach downtown Seattle?

    The Link Light Rail Service is the quickest and most convenient option for travellers who prefer public transport. Trains arrive every 6–15min, depending on the time and day, everyday of the week, operating from 05:00 Monday through Saturday, and from 06:00 on Sunday. The ride will take about 40min from the airport to downtown Seattle, and an adult fare costs about $ 2.25–3.25 (A$ 3.25–4.70).

  • Are VIP lounges available at Seattle Airport?

    The Club at SEA located inside Seattle Airport (in A Concourse and South Satellite), which can be accessed by all passengers who purchase a day pass. There are also several airline lounges for passengers with certain memberships or ticket types: United Club, The Centurion Studio by American Express, Alaska Lounge, Delta Sky Club, British Airways Terraces Lounge, and the USO Centre.

  • Can I stay overnight in Seattle Airport?

    Seattle Airport is open 24h and may serve some travellers as a budget sleep spot in the late or early hours. It is possible to stay Airside (past security) overnight, where more comfortable sleep spots can be found.

  • Are there any airport hotels nearby Seattle Airport?

    For uninterrupted sleep, there are many hotels near the airport accessible by shuttle bus service, for example: Hilton Seattle Airport & Conference Centre (3min drive), Red Roof Inn Seattle Airport (4min drive), Red Lion Hotel Seattle Airport (4min drive), and La Quinta Inn & Suites Seattle Sea-Tac Airport (4min drive).

  • How far is Seattle/Tacoma Intl Airport from central Seattle?

    Seattle/Tacoma Intl Airport is 18 km from the centre of Seattle.

  • What is the name of Seattle’s airport?

    There is only 1 airport in Seattle, called Seattle/Tacoma Intl Airport (SEA). It can also be referred to as Seattle-Tacoma Intl, Seattle/Tacoma, or Seattle/Tacoma Intl.

Top tips for finding cheap flights to Seattle

  • Enter your preferred departure airport and travel dates into the search form above to unlock the latest Seattle flight deals.
  • Seattle-Tacoma International Airport (SEA) is the primary airport serving the Seattle and Tacoma area in Washington, in the United States. This airport is often referred to as Sea-Tac.
  • The international SEA airport is located in the Seattle-Tacoma region, approximately 23 km south of downtown Seattle and 29 km northeast of downtown Tacoma.
  • Easily accessible by road, the airport is located along State Route 99, about midway between Seattle and Tacoma. Interstate 5 and Interstate 405 also converge near the airport, so it's easily accessible by car.
  • Taxis, public buses, light rail train, shuttle buses, and ride share services make getting to and from SEA more convenient. You can even reach the airport by cycling or walking.
  • Seattle-Tacoma has two satellite terminal buildings. Inside, there are 80 gates across four concourses. The two terminal buildings, north and south, are connected to the main terminal by a Satellite Transit System (train). All international arrivals are handled in the South Satellite Terminal.
  • The airport offers paid, on-site parking in a 13.000-space car park, also notable for being North America’s largest parking structure under one roof. Find a parking space won't be a hassle.
